In recent news, Indian hospitality start-up Oyo filed preliminary papers with SEBI for an initial public offering worth Rs. 8,430 crores last week. Parent company Oravel Stays confirmed that the hotel chain aims to raise around $1 billion from this IPO. Part of this sale will comprise a fresh issue of shares. The rest will constitute an offer for sale by existing shareholders of the company.

Details of Oyo IPO at a Glance

The draft red herring prospectus (DRHP) reveals the following details of this potential IPO –

  • The initial share sale will consist of a fresh issue of equity shares worth Rs. 7,000 crores.
  • The OFS in this IPO will be of Rs. 1,430 crores.
  • The OFS will be conducted by company stakeholders Airbnb Inc., SoftBank Group Corp., founder Ritesh Agarwal and RA Hospital Holdings.

Oyo plans to list itself on the Indian stock exchanges by the first half of next year.

Financials of Oyo Hotels & Homes

Here is a brief overview of Oyo’s financials for the current fiscal year –

  • The company’s total income stands at Rs. 4,157 crores as of now.
  • Its total loss for this period was Rs. 4,102 crores, which is substantially lower than that of 2020.
  • The start-up reported its adjusted gross profit for the latest fiscal year to be Rs. 13.2 billion.

How Does Oyo Plan to Use Its Net IPO Proceedings?

The hotel chain plans to use funds raised by its potential IPO to address existing financial obligations.

These mostly comprise outstanding debts payable to subsidiaries, including Oyo Singapore, Oravel Hotels LLC, Oravel Stays Singapore Pte Ltd and Oyo Hospitality Netherlands BV. The company plans to allocate Rs. 2,441 crores from its IPO proceeds for this purpose. Other liabilities that the company plans to meet with these funds may also include mergers and acquisitions.

Know About the Company in Detail

Also known as Oyo Rooms, Oyo Hotels & Homes is a multinational OTA that started in India. It was established in 2013 by Ritesh Agarwal. He invested borrowed funds in this start-up worth $2 billion in 2019, enhancing his holding in the company up to 3 times.

Currently, Agarwal and his holding company RA Hospital Holdings have a combined stake of 33% in this business. On the other hand, company promoter SoftBank holds a 46% stake in the company.

Oyo is currently the 3rd most valuable start-up in India, with its last reported valuation standing at $9 billion as per CB insights. Plus, Microsoft Corp. invested $5 million in Oyo last month. According to the DRHP, its loyalty program currently has over 9 million users, while its mobile application records about 100 million downloads.

How Would an Initial Share Sale Benefit Oyo?

The hospitality and travel industries were probably the worst hit by the Covid-19 pandemic. The consecutive lockdowns resulted in massive losses worth Rs. 11,079 crores for Oyo in 2020.

However, the hospitality unicorn managed to recuperate its losses quite fast due to operations resuming in key countries, including Europe, India, Malaysia, and Indonesia. This is evident from its dramatically lower losses in 2021.

A successful listing will only help the company generate massively higher profits and a greater valuation. This estimate is given its current popularity with the above-mentioned countries housing over 90% of the hotels listed on the platform of Gurgaon-based Oyo.

Frequently Asked Questions

  1. Who will be the BRLMs for Oyo’s potential IPO?

Oyo has appointed Citigroup, Kotak Mahindra Capital, Nomura & Bank of America, and ICICI Securities to be the managers for its probable IPO.

  1. When will Oyo launch its IPO?

Oyo has not yet announced its IPO launch date.

  1. Where will the Oyo IPO shares be listed?

Oyo IPO shares will be listed on NSE and BSE.
